Focus on Geography Series, 2021 Census of Population
Okanagan-Similkameen E, Regional district electoral area
Religion
Religion: In 2021, the top religious group was Catholic, with about 235 persons representing 11.7% of the total population. The second group was United Church, with about 175 persons representing 8.7% of the total population. The population who declared no religion and secular perspectives numbered 1,190 persons, representing 59.4% of the total population.
Racialized groups
Racialized groupsFootnote 1: In 2021, the largest racialized group was Black, with about 35 persons representing 1.7% of the total population. The second group was South Asian, with about 20 persons representing 1.0% of the total population. The third group was Chinese, with about 20 persons representing 1.0% of the total population.
Ethnic or cultural origins
Ethnic or cultural origins: In 2021, the most frequently reported ethnic or cultural origin was English, with about 565 persons representing 28.1% of the total population. The second origin was Scottish, with about 520 persons representing 25.9% of the total population. The third origin was German, with about 345 persons representing 17.2% of the total population.

The 5 most frequently reported ethnic or cultural origins by median age, Okanagan-Similkameen E (Regional district electoral area), 2021
Ethnic or cultural origin | Number of responses | % | Rank | Median age |
---|---|---|---|---|
English | 565 | 28.1 | 1 | 57.2 |
Scottish | 520 | 25.9 | 2 | 61.2 |
German | 345 | 17.2 | 3 | 59.6 |
French, n.o.s. | 305 | 15.2 | 4 | 44.0 |
Irish | 250 | 12.4 | 5 | 61.6 |
